Reporting Analyst, HR Data Focus
About Our Company
Hines is a leading global real estate investment manager. We own and operate $91.8 billion¹ of assets across property types and on behalf of a diverse group of institutional and private wealth clients. Every day, our 4,600 employees in 30 countries draw on our 68-year history to build the world forward by investing in, developing, and managing some of the world’s best real estate.
Job Description & Responsibilities
Responsibilities:
We are seeking a detail-oriented and collaborative Reporting Analyst to join our Data & Analytics team. The reporting analyst will focus on developing and maintaining reports and dashboards across multiple lines of business with a focus on HR Data. This role will partner closely with the Human Resources department to design, build, and maintain dashboards and reports that drive strategic decision-making across HR functions including talent acquisition, employee engagement, compensation, and payroll.
The reporting analyst may also work with other departments on reports as needed. The ideal candidate will have strong technical skills in SQL and Power BI, experience with HR systems, and a passion for turning data into meaningful business intelligence.
Collaborate with stakeholders to understand data needs and translate them into actionable insights.
Develop and maintain dashboards using Power BI to visualize metrics and KPIs.
Work closely with the Data Architecture team to extract, transform, and analyze data using SQL from various HR and payroll systems.
Perform data validation and reconciliation to ensure accuracy and consistency across platforms.
Support HR initiatives with ad hoc reporting and data analysis.
Collaborate with HRIS and Data Architecture teams to streamline data flows and improve reporting capabilities.
Document data definitions, processes, and dashboard logic for transparency and scalability.
Requirements
Minimum Requirements include:
Bachelor’s degree in Data Analytics, Business, HR, MIS, Computer Science or a related field from an accredited institution preferred.
3+ years in a Data or Analytics focused role.
Proven experience as a Report Developer or Data Analyst, preferably in HR or related domains.
Strong proficiency in SQL for querying and manipulating data.
Hands-on experience with Power BI for dashboard creation and data visualization.
Proficient with automated and scheduled reporting and delivering customized, ad-hoc reporting solutions.
Strong analytical skills and attention to detail.
Comfort working with ambiguity and deriving concrete strategy.
Intermediate Excel skills including pivot tables, formulas, and data modeling.
Familiarity with HR systems (e.g., Workday) and Payroll systems (e.g., ADP, UKG).
Excellent communication and stakeholder management skills.
Ability to work independently and collaboratively in a fast-paced environment.
Ability to lift files, records, and computer paper (approximately 5-10 lbs.)
Ability to operate a computer, phone system and general office equipment
Work over 40 hours per week as business needs deem appropriate
Work indoors approximately 100% of the time
Preferred Qualifications:
Experience with data governance and HR data privacy best practices.
Experience with data warehouses and ETL processes.
Knowledge of report and dashboard design best practices.
Familiarity with the software development life cycle, change management and working across multiple environments.
Coding/Scripting experience in any of the following: React, Javascript, VBA or Python.
Experience with commercial real estate, accounting and financial concepts is a plus.
Experience with defect tracking.
